按行优先顺序存储下三角矩阵的非零元素,则计算非零元素aij(1≤j≤i≤n)的地址的公式为( )。

admin2009-02-19  42

问题 按行优先顺序存储下三角矩阵的非零元素,则计算非零元素aij(1≤j≤i≤n)的地址的公式为(    )。

选项 A、LOC(aij)=LOC(aij)+i×(i+1)/2+j
B、LOC(aij)=LOC(aij)+i×(i+1)/2+(j-1)
C、LOC(aij)=LOC(aij)+i×(i-1)/2+j
D、LOC(aij)=LOC(aij)+i×(i-1)/2+(j-1)

答案8

解析 非零元素aij在矩阵中处在第i行第j列,在按行优先顺序存储时,应先存储前i-1行的非零元素和同一行的前j-1个元素。如果的存储地址为LOC(all),则的存储地址为LOC(aij)= LOC(all)+i×(i-1)/2+(j-1)。
转载请注明原文地址:https://jikaoti.com/ti/ZkC7FFFM
0

相关试题推荐
最新回复(0)